Chemical Reactions as "Magic"
- Bubbling Brews and Erupting Wonders: One of the most classic "magic" experiments is the reaction between baking soda (a base) and vinegar (an acid). This creates carbon dioxide gas, which causes bubbling and fizzing, a truly magical sight for kids. We can apply this to create "volcanic" cupcakes that erupt with frosting or "cauldron" drinks that bubble over. This introduces basic chemistry concepts in a thrilling, visual way. Our Erupting Volcano Cakes Kit is a perfect example of how we bring this exact scientific magic to life, allowing kids to witness a chemical reaction that makes cakes bubble over with deliciousness, blending geology and baking into one fantastic experience.
- Color-Changing Concoctions: Imagine a drink that changes color before your eyes! Certain natural ingredients like red cabbage juice act as pH indicators, changing color depending on whether they're mixed with an acid (like lemon juice) or a base (like baking soda water). This is pure magic to a child, but it's also an engaging introduction to pH levels and indicators. Using food coloring in layers or mixing primary colors to create secondary ones also teaches about color theory, a blend of art and science.
- The Transformation of Baking: From a scientific perspective, baking is a series of incredible chemical and physical transformations. Heat causes proteins to denature, starches to gelatinize, and leavening agents to produce gas, making dough rise. When children mix flour, sugar, eggs, and butter and watch them transform into cookies, cakes, or bread, they are witnessing fundamental principles of chemistry and physics in action. They learn about measurement, ratios, and the importance of precise steps – a true recipe for scientific success!
Physical Transformations
- Melting and Freezing Spells: Making "magic" ice sculptures or creating layered frozen treats demonstrates the concepts of states of matter and temperature changes. Observing chocolate melt from a solid to a liquid, or water freeze into ice, provides concrete examples of physical changes, teaching children about heat transfer and thermal energy.
- Solutions and Suspensions: Creating clear "potions" or cloudy "elixirs" can teach about different types of mixtures. Dissolving sugar in water creates a solution, while mixing cornstarch and water creates a non-Newtonian fluid (oobleck) that behaves like both a solid and a liquid – a truly magical substance that defies easy categorization and sparks questions about material properties.
- Density Delights: Layering different liquids (like honey, water, and oil) based on their density creates a beautiful, multi-layered "rainbow potion." This visual experiment teaches about density in a highly engaging and memorable way, explaining why some things float and others sink.

1. Edible Potions & Elixirs
These are fantastic for exploring color, density, and simple chemical reactions.
- Rainbow Layered Drinks: Gather different fruit juices or flavored syrups (e.g., cranberry, orange, blue raspberry). Using a spoon to slowly pour each liquid over ice, layer them based on sugar content (and thus, density). The result is a vibrant, multi-layered "rainbow potion." Discuss why some layers sit on top of others – a magical science lesson in density!
- Fizzing Fairy Elixir: Combine sparkling water with a splash of fruit juice and a tiny pinch of baking soda. Then, add a few drops of lemon juice or vinegar. Watch it fizz and bubble! Explain that the fizzing is a reaction creating carbon dioxide, just like real magic. For extra enchantment, add edible glitter.
- Color-Changing Lemonade: Prepare two batches of lemonade – one with a natural purple cabbage juice concentrate (made by boiling purple cabbage in water, then straining), and one regular. Let kids add a squeeze of lemon juice to the purple version. It will magically turn pink! This is an amazing way to introduce pH indicators.
2. Enchanted Forest Treats
Bring the magic of the woods into your kitchen with these nature-inspired, edible crafts.
- Magic Mushroom Meringues: Meringues are inherently magical—simple egg whites and sugar transform into airy, delicate cookies. Pipe them into mushroom shapes (caps and stems separately), bake, and then "glue" them together with a dab of melted chocolate. Decorate with edible food markers or sprinkles for a whimsical touch. This teaches about whipping egg whites and the science of stiff peaks.
- Sparkling Spiderweb Cookies: Bake or buy round sugar cookies. Melt white chocolate and drizzle it in concentric circles on the cookies. While still wet, use a toothpick to drag lines from the center outwards to create a spiderweb effect. Dust with edible glitter for a magical, dew-kissed look. This combines art with understanding viscosity.
- Glow-in-the-Dark Jello: Certain tonics contain quinine, which glows under blacklight. While not strictly "magic," making jello with tonic water (mixed with juice for flavor) and then observing it under a blacklight offers a truly enchanting, glowing effect. Always ensure adult supervision with blacklights and tonic water consumption in moderation.
3. "Magic" Disappearing/Reappearing Snacks
These crafts use simple science principles to create illusions that feel like magic.
- Invisible Ink Messages (Edible Version): Write messages on parchment paper with lemon juice. Let it dry completely. When heated gently in a low oven or with a hairdryer, the "invisible" message will appear as the lemon juice oxidizes and browns. Then, you can eat the parchment paper (just kidding!) but the concept is magical for kids. You can use this idea to write secret messages on large, flat sugar cookies before baking.
- "Disappearing" Meringue Ghosts: Small meringue kisses piped onto a baking sheet and baked slowly until crisp. When eaten, they dissolve almost instantly in the mouth, creating a "disappearing" effect. Kids can decorate them with edible markers for eyes before baking. This demonstrates how air is incorporated and released in baking.
4. Wizard Wands (Edible & Non-Edible)
No magician is complete without a trusty wand!
- Edible Pretzel Wands: Dip pretzel rods into melted chocolate or candy melts. While wet, sprinkle with edible glitter, colorful sprinkles, or attach candy stars. Let them harden on parchment paper. These are fun to make, delicious to eat, and perfect for casting pretend spells!
- Craft Stick Wands: Decorate plain craft sticks with paint, glitter, ribbons, and small gems. Encourage children to personalize their wands and explain what kind of magic their wand can do. This is a fantastic art project for fine motor skills and creative expression.
5. Galaxy Creations
The cosmos itself holds immense magic, and bringing it into crafts is breathtaking.
- Galaxy Glaze Cookies/Donuts: Use plain cookies or donuts as your base. Prepare a simple powdered sugar glaze and divide it into small bowls. Tint each bowl with different food coloring (blue, purple, black, pink). Drizzle and swirl the colors onto the cookies/donuts, then add a sprinkle of white nonpareils or edible glitter for "stars." The swirling colors mimic nebulae and distant galaxies. This is a brilliant way to teach about color mixing and artistic techniques. 1. Safety First, Always
Especially when involving cooking and edible crafts, safety is paramount.
- Adult Supervision is Key: Never leave young children unsupervised with hot ovens, sharp utensils, or small components that could be a choking hazard. Always be present to guide and assist.
- Read Instructions Thoroughly: If using a kit (like ours!), always review the instructions together beforehand. For homemade crafts, discuss potential hazards and safe handling of tools.
- Allergy Awareness: If making edible crafts, be mindful of any food allergies or dietary restrictions your child or others who might consume the treats may have. Always double-check ingredient labels.
- Cleanliness: Reinforce good hygiene habits, like washing hands before and after handling food and craft materials.
2. Embrace the Mess
Magic is often messy! Scientific experiments, artistic endeavors, and especially culinary creations, can sometimes result in spills, splatters, and sticky situations.
- Prepare Your Space: Lay down newspaper, old tablecloths, or a designated craft mat. Have wet cloths or paper towels readily available.
- Dress for Success: Encourage children to wear old clothes or an apron.
- Focus on the Process: Try not to stress about the mess. A little chaos is often a sign of deep engagement and creative exploration. Cleaning up together can also be part of the learning experience, teaching responsibility.
3. Encourage Exploration, Not Perfection
The goal of magic crafts is not to create a flawless, Pinterest-worthy masterpiece, but to foster creativity, learning, and enjoyment.
- Process Over Product: Emphasize the fun of experimenting, mixing, and discovering. Celebrate effort and imagination, rather than just the final outcome.
- No "Wrong" Answers: In creative endeavors, there's rarely a single "right" way. Encourage children to try their own ideas, even if they deviate from a suggested method. Their "magic potion" doesn't have to look exactly like yours to be perfect for them.
- Ask Open-Ended Questions: Instead of telling them what to do, ask questions like, "What do you think would happen if we added more blue?" or "How could we make this sparkle even more?" This promotes critical thinking and independent problem-solving.
